Week 114: Garland PD 2008 Duty Handgun Qualification

A salute to the Officers of the Garland, Texas Police Department

Results may be posted until June 29th, 2015.

Range: 0 to 25 yards
Target: Offical target is TQ-15, or substitute USPSA Metric (A/B/C scoring zone), IPDA (-0/-1 scoring zone), TQ-19, Q, or other "C-zone or better" target
Start Position: Varies
Rounds Fired: 50
Minimum Passing Score: 80% hits to designated target zone (overtime shots count as misses)
Variations: Halved par times (Garland PD SWAT Handgun Qualification)

Procedure

String 1: Start holstered at contact distance. At start signal, push target with both hands, take one step back and draw, shoot 3 to the body. Time limit 3 seconds.

String 2: Start holstered at 3 yards. At start signal, draw, shoot 3 to the body. Time limit 4 seconds.

String 3: Start holstered at 5 yards. At start signal, draw, shoot 2 to the body and 1 to the head. Time limit 4 seconds.

String 4: Repeat String 3.

String 5: Start at strong hand only ready at 5 yards. At start signal, shoot 2 to the body. Time limit 2 seconds.

String 6: Repeat String 5.

String 7: Start at support hand only ready at 5 yards. At start signal, shoot 2 to the body. Time limit is 2 seconds.

String 8: Repeat String 7.

String 9: Start holstered at 7 yards with less than 10 rounds in gun. At start signal, draw, shoot 10 to the body, reloading when the gun is empty. Time limit is 15 seconds.

String 10: Start at ready at 7 yards. At start signal, shoot 6 to the body. Time limit is 6 seconds.

String 11: Start at ready at 10 yards. At start signal, shoot 5 to the body. Time limit is 6 seconds.

String 12: Start holstered at 15 yards. At start signal, draw, shoot 2 to the body. Time limit is 4 seconds.

String 13: Repeat String 12.

String 14: Start at ready at 25 yards. At start signal, shoot 5 to the body. Time limit is 19 seconds.

Notes: This was shot cold, as Friday and Saturday are my off days for dry fire. All shots were on the FBI Q bottle, with all but 4 of the torso shots within the 8" circle on the high chest (used a PTC target). All my "misses" were out-of-par shots. Overall, I was happy with my accuracy at speed. For the first string, I wasn't sure if that called for a retention shot or not so I defaulted to getting the gun up to eye level before shooting. In retrospect, I could have probably gotten within the par had I shot from retention, but I was working indoors and with a bench in front of me so I didn't want to chance shooting the bench. Reload screwed me as usual, but I think my cover garment played a part here (note to self: practice more w/ button down). Dry fire has paid dividends with my WHO shooting.

Also, lesson learned: do the first string last if you aren't using a cardboard backer. I ruined my first target.

Also also: this was my first time out live fire with my new Keeper. This thing is fast.

I shot the SWAT version of this qualification with a G17 from a Safariland ALS holster and Eagle FB mag pouch.

I was going to use A/B/C zones of an IPSC, but after looking at the TQ-15, that seemed too generous. I decided to use the A-zone and the "credit card" for the head shots.

I finished with a 46/50; Pass. I dropped a round on each of Stages 3 thru 6; 3 over time and one C. Two rounds under 1.0 to the A-zone one-handed is a bit beyond my skill level. I was consistently getting hits in the 1.1 range. I managed a .99 on Stage 6 and was rewarded with a C.

On several stages I was literally running on the ragged edge of my ability. I am surprised I did not have more rounds out.
